  Description     : KSig is a graphical tool for keeping track of many 
different email signatures.

The signatures themselves can be edited through KSig's graphical user 
interface. A command-line
 interface is then available for generating random or daily signatures from a 
list. The command-line
 interface makes a suitable plugin for generating signatures in external mail 
clients.
